Description
provided by eFloras
Herbs perennial, 22-34 cm tall. Stem zigzagged, densely dark brown crisped villous, eglandular proximally, glandular distally. Basal leaves caducous by anthesis, petiolate; leaf blade cordate. Cauline leaves with petiole 0.7-3.5 cm, glandular villous; leaf blade usually cordate to ovate-cordate, 1.5-3.7 × 2-3.4 cm, glandular hispid, base cordate, apex subacute. Cyme paniculate, 7-8.5 cm, 9-11-flowered; pedicels glandular hispid. Sepals reflexed, elliptic to ovate, ca. 4 × 2.5 mm, abaxially and marginally glandular hairy or margin glabrous, veins 3, not confluent at apex, margin membranous, apex obtuse. Petals yellow, narrowly ovate to suboblong, 5.4-7.2 × 2-3.4 mm, obscurely 6-callose, or 4-8-callose, or not callose, 3-5-veined, base contracted into a claw 0.6-0.7 mm, apex obtuse or retuse. Stamens 4.5-5.5 mm. Ovary subsuperior, subovoid, ca. 2.5 mm; styles ca. 1 mm. Fl. and fr. Jul-Sep.

Distribution
provided by eFloras
SW Sichuan, Xizang, Yunnan.

Habitat
provided by eFloras
* Pinus forests, alpine meadows; 3800-4200 m.
